The limits placed on what you can and cannot claim about your product are key elements of the laws that affect dietary supplements. Every marketing plan must balance what federal law allows, what is informative to consumers, and what may drive sales. To help you comply with the law while maximizing sales, this educational course presents the lead FDA official whose office reviews structure/function claims, as well as legal expertise from an industry attorney. You will also learn about in-house standards and policies that have been established by major trade media and convention organizers. And you’ll also hear advice on substantiating your claims so they do stand up to scrutiny.
